[intercu] Handle DW_AT_specification for partial DIEs


This patch is not very nice.  I need to at the least fix up the interface of
pdi_needs_namespace so that I don't need to pass it "foo".  I'd also like to
think a little longer about the implementation of partial_determine_prefix.
However, it does work, and produce the correct partial symbol names.

Committed to the intercu branch (for now).

2004-02-21  Daniel Jacobowitz  <drow@mvista.com>

	* dwarf2read.c (partial_determine_prefix)
	(partial_determine_prefix_aux): New functions.
	(add_partial_symbol): Call partial_determine_prefix.
	(add_partial_structure): Remove workaround for DW_AT_specification.
	(load_partial_die): Save DW_AT_extension.
	(determine_prefix_aux): Reuse the return value of dwarf2_name.
